Understanding the Infinite Scroll Mechanism
SlotStake Casino employs an infinite scroll design, but with a pleasant bit of restraint. When you near the bottom of the current content, background requests grab a batch of game information—names, thumbnail URLs, promo tags—and slip them into the page without a full reload. The system does not preload dozens of batches ahead of time. It just fetches what you’ll require for the next few rows, which keeps data use in check while still feeling fast. I reviewed the network activity and saw that the requests are staggered and rarely overlap. That avoids the duplicate calls that can clog a badly built infinite scroll. The outcome is that even when I moved like mad through the catalog, the experience stayed snappy.
Another clever touch is how the site remembers your scroll position. After clicking a game tile and then hitting the back button, I ended up exactly where I’d left off. No disorienting jump to the top. That presumably comes from session storage mixed with smart scroll‑restoration logic, and it offers you a real sense of control. If I used a filter to narrow the list, the scroll refreshed cleanly and the infinite loading conformed to the shorter dataset, eventually showing a soft “end of list” indicator. These little details prevent the list from seeming like a bottomless pit. The mechanism seems as carefully tuned, not just attached.
Visual Design and Game Loading Patterns
Image Lazy Loading
Lazy loading technique of images is the foundation of the fluid visuals. Thumbnails only load when they are about to appear on the screen, while loading placeholders hold the space so the layout stays stable. The miniatures arrive as WebP images with fallbacks, which render fast even on older devices. I timed how fast new rows loaded on a fiber connection: fully visible in under 400 milliseconds, and that stayed accurate no matter how deep I moved down. Images off-screen get removed from memory, and already loaded ones pop back right away if I scroll up, so no duplicate requests happen. That approach keeps memory usage small during long sessions and prevents the sluggishness that can hit when too many images accumulate at once.
Transition Smoothness
New rows appear with simple CSS animations that use only opacity and transform—properties the GPU handles without any strain. On a 60Hz display, I noticed a steady 60 FPS, with only tiny dips when I applied complex filter combos. The developers avoided heavy JavaScript animation libraries and used the browser’s built-in capabilities. That decision results in a scroll that feels calm, predictable, and nearly tangible. My eyes stayed comfortable because of a sudden flash, and the subtle unveiling made me keep exploring instead of pausing for the interface to load.
Performance Metrics On Various Devices
Desktop Evaluation
On a latest desktop with a powerful GPU and wired broadband, the scroll performance reaches its peak. First contentful paint showed up in under a second, and the largest contentful paint came within 1.8 seconds. The browser’s main thread remained largely idle because the compositor thread processed scrolling and animations. HTTP/2 multiplexing kept the batch requests lean and latency low. The JavaScript bundle is light enough that I noticed no long tasks over 50 milliseconds during idle scrolling. Even after hundreds of game cards loaded, memory hovered around 150 megabytes—the system aggressively removes off‑screen DOM nodes and images. All that polish makes the technical work invisible, providing just a frictionless stream of content.
Mobile Optimization
On a modern smartphone over 4G, the scroll adapts with smart optimizations. The layout switches to a single column, and image resolutions shrink to save bandwidth. Batches only fetch six to eight game cards at a time. Touch scrolling appeared native, with no weird interference in elastic bounce or edge‑glow gestures. On phones with weaker GPUs, the fade‑in animation converts to a quick opacity change so the frame rate remains solid. Network handling performed well too: when I dropped connectivity mid‑scroll, the games already on screen kept working and a small indicator appeared to say the next batch couldn’t load. Once the connection came back, fetching restarted on its own. That made the mobile experience reliable even under spotty real‑world conditions.

Comparing SlotStake Casino Scroll to Alternative Online Platforms
Variations from Traditional Pagination
Standard pagination imposes a pause every 20 or 30 results—you click a page number, wait for a reload, and your mental flow snaps. SlotStake erases that artificial breakpoint and replaces it with a steady stream that holds you moving. I probably scrolled past three times as many thumbnails in one go as I’d have viewed across two paginated pages. Pagination offers you numbers to remember your spot; SlotStake provides you scroll‑position memory, and it serves the same need without digits. The underlying philosophy is different: pagination handles browsing like a series of stops, while infinite scroll treats it like a journey, and you feel that difference in every flick.

Notable Glitches and Unexpected Behaviors
After a lot of testing, I ran into a number of small glitches. Alternating between several filter combos really fast occasionally caused the scroll position jump to an unexpected spot, so I had to scroll back manually. If I moved to another browser tab while images were loading and then went back, a few placeholder shimmers got stuck until I scrolled a tiny bit—just enough to trigger a re‑fetch. On phones with intense battery‑saving modes, the animations sometimes faltered because the browser restricted the frame‑update calls. These glitches were rare and never resulted in a crash or a frozen screen, but they did point to some async race conditions that could benefit from a little more hardening.
